Example #1
0
 /// <summary>
 /// 通过身份证查询学员信息
 /// </summary>
 /// <param name="sPidNo"></param>
 public void SearchTraineeByPidNo()
 {
     m_trainMangeDataSet.TraineeDataTable.Clear();
     DBAccessHelper.GetTraStudInfoByPidNo(Trainee.m_sPidNo, m_trainMangeDataSet);
     if (m_trainMangeDataSet.TraineeDataTable.Rows.Count > 0)
     {
         DataRow dataRow = m_trainMangeDataSet.TraineeDataTable.Rows[0];
         Trainee.m_sName = dataRow["TRAINE_NAME"].ToString();
         if (dataRow["PHOTO"].ToString() != "" && dataRow["PHOTO"] != null)
         {
             Trainee.m_sPhoto = (byte[])dataRow["PHOTO"];
         }
         else
         {
             Trainee.m_sPhoto = null;
         }
         Trainee.m_sSex          = dataRow["SEX"].ToString();
         Trainee.m_sBirthDate    = Convert.ToDateTime(dataRow["BIRTH_DT"].ToString());
         Trainee.m_sFingerprint  = dataRow["FINGERPRINT1"].ToString();
         Trainee.m_sDrvSchoolId  = Convert.ToInt32(dataRow["DRIVING_SCHOOL_ID"].ToString());
         Trainee.m_sPhoneNo      = dataRow["PHONE_NO"].ToString();
         Trainee.m_sRegDate      = dataRow["FILLIN_TIME"].ToString();
         Trainee.m_sTrainerNo    = dataRow["TRAINER_ID"].ToString();
         Trainee.m_sAutoType     = dataRow["LICENSE_TYPE_CD"].ToString();
         Trainee.m_sTrainingMode = dataRow["TRAINING_MODE"].ToString();
         Trainee.m_nBalance      = Convert.ToDouble(dataRow["BALANCE"].ToString());
         Trainee.m_sHomeAddress  = dataRow["HOMEADDRESS"].ToString();
     }
 }
Example #2
0
 /// <summary>
 /// 获取指定学员信息
 /// </summary>
 public void getTraStudinfo(string sPidNo)
 {
     try
     {
         TrainMangeDataSet.TraineeDataTable.Clear();
         DBAccessHelper.GetTraStudInfoByPidNo(sPidNo, TrainMangeDataSet);
     }
     catch (Exception e)
     {
         System.Windows.MessageBox.Show("获取学员信息出错,错误内容:" + e.Message.ToString());
     }
 }